Postdoc in Microgrids for AI Data Centers at KTH Royal Institute of Technology

This postdoctoral position at KTH Royal Institute of Technology focuses on the design, modeling, control, and management of microgrids for AI data centers. The research is motivated by the rapidly growing energy demand of artificial intelligence infrastructure and the need for reliable, resilient, and energy-efficient power supply solutions. A key context for the project is the emerging use of Arctic and sub-Arctic locations for data centers, where naturally cold climates can reduce cooling loads and create new opportunities for sustainable operation.

The project is funded by the Swedish Energy Agency and carried out in close collaboration with Arjeplog Municipality, providing access to a real-world Arctic test environment. The work sits at the intersection of microgrids, power systems, power electronics, and control, with relevance to next-generation energy infrastructure for digital services.

Applicants must hold a doctoral degree or an equivalent foreign degree by the time the employment decision is made. The ideal candidate will have strong research expertise in microgrids, power systems, or power electronics, along with strong power electronic hardware skills or solid programming skills. Preferred qualifications include a recent PhD, experience with AI data center power systems, microgrids, solid state transformers, DC/DC converters, inverters, modeling and stability analysis, hardware development, or real-time simulation.

The appointment is a temporary full-time postdoctoral position for up to two years. KTH emphasizes academic excellence, sustainability, equality, diversity, and equal opportunities. The position also notes that personal skills are important and that applicants should be aware of diversity and gender equality considerations.

To apply, candidates must use KTH’s recruitment system and submit a complete application including a CV, copies of diplomas and grades, translations into English or Swedish if needed, a two-page research statement on previous achievements, and a three-page research plan. The deadline for applications is 2026-08-11.
